# Import from DXF

How to import geometry from a DXF file, converting lines to members and 3D faces to shells.

This Model > Import from DXF imports geometry data from a DXF file to the program. DXF stands for Drawing eXchange Format and is widely supported by many CAD and structural analysis programs.

ENERCALC 3D converts all lines into members and 3D faces to shells. Nodes are created as needed. The command prompts you with a file selection dialog. After selecting a DXF file, you are then prompted with the following dialog (Figure 1.3):

You have the option to select length unit in the DXF file. You may also specify an insertion point at which the imported geometry will be inserted. The program merges nodes and elements automatically after the importing.

You may use this command as many times as needed.
